You can request a build sheet directly from Jeep on their website by supplying your VIN number. It will tell you there what gears your Jeep left the factory with.

I have buddies with 2007 and 2008 that both are auto and both are 3.21 both 2 doors.
Well, I can't say the OP's is the only one I've heard of, now.
I was around back then, and 3.21 with the auto was not a possible combination one could order. It was based on the 42RLE being very poorly geared for 3.21 axles.

Have your friends actually checked to make sure they have 3.21 axles? It would seem their JKs would be almost un-driveable.

Never heard of any 3.8 auto up here with 3.21 only the 6spd.
I think folks only believe they have 3.21 because the 2012 and up have them with the auto.

3.21 on an auto would never get into OD unless you are doing 80mph on the flats and then it would take you a day to get there.
